
Seberang Perai Tengah (SPT) district police chief Nik Ros Azhan Nik Abdul Hamid said the six, in their 30s and 40s, were called to the SPT police headquarters yesterday to have their statements recorded.
“They claimed the Bibles were distributed to expose the teachings of Christianity. They also thought that it was not an offence to do so because they had done the same thing at hotels, clinics and hospitals,
“They were then released on police bail,” he told Bernama here today.
He said police also recorded statements from 23 other individuals, including the principal of the school concerned, security guards, students, other witnesses and a district education officer.
Nik Ros Azhan said police had so far received eight reports on the incident and they were lodged by parents of the students at the school and non-governmental organisations.
